About the Role
Join Balfour Beatty's Major Projects team in Derby as an Environmental Sustainability Manager and play a key role in delivering complex projects that make a real difference to our business and the environment. You will ensure projects comply with all relevant regulations, company policies, planning permissions, and management systems. Your role will include supporting project teams to meet contractual and compliance requirements, providing environmental and sustainability leadership, and advising all levels within the project including managers, engineers, operatives, and subcontractors. You will lead environmental inspections, audits, and incident investigations, promote sustainability initiatives and innovations, and contribute to continuous improvement through sharing lessons learned and developing case studies that highlight Balfour Beatty’s expertise. You will also manage external stakeholders, regulators, and reputation in line with the company’s business approach, providing regular updates to the leadership team on sustainability performance.
